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Arkansas

  • What are the must-see attractions in Arkansas, United States?

    Arkansas boasts a diverse range of attractions. Hot Springs National Park, with its thermal springs and historic bathhouses, is a must-see. For history buffs, the Little Rock Central High School National Historic Site, significant for its role in the Civil Rights Movement, is compelling. Exploring the natural beauty of the Ozark Mountains and Buffalo National River is also a priority for many visitors. Crystal Bridges Museum of American Art in Bentonville showcases a remarkable collection of American art.

  • Are there any seasonal events or cultural festivals in Arkansas, United States?

    Arkansas has a vibrant calendar of events. The Arkansas State Fair in Little Rock is a popular autumnal event. The King Biscuit Blues Festival in Helena celebrates blues music, usually in September. Many smaller towns and cities host their own unique festivals throughout the year, celebrating everything from local produce to arts and crafts.

  • What are the most characteristic landscapes and terrains found in Arkansas, United States?

    Arkansas's topography is varied. The Ozark Mountains in northern Arkansas offer stunning scenery, with rolling hills, forests, and clear streams. The Ouachita Mountains in the west are equally beautiful, known for their rugged terrain and diverse flora and fauna. The Mississippi Alluvial Plain in the east is flatter, characterised by fertile farmland and wetlands. The state also features beautiful lakes and rivers, including Lake Ouachita and the Buffalo National River.

  • What are the best outdoor activities in Arkansas, United States?

    Arkansas is an outdoor enthusiast's paradise. Hiking and backpacking trails abound in the Ozark and Ouachita Mountains, with options for all skill levels. The Buffalo National River is perfect for kayaking, canoeing, and fishing. Lake Ouachita offers opportunities for boating, swimming, and waterskiing. Rock climbing is also popular in certain areas of the state.

  • What are some lesser-known attractions or hidden gems in Arkansas, United States?

    The Crater of Diamonds State Park, where visitors can search for diamonds, is a unique and lesser-known attraction. Petit Jean State Park, with its stunning natural beauty and historical sites, is another hidden gem. Exploring the various smaller state parks throughout the state will often reveal unexpected natural wonders.
  • What are some must-try local dishes in Arkansas, United States?

    Arkansas barbecue is renowned, with variations across the state. Try the local catfish, often served fried or grilled. Many restaurants offer delicious Southern comfort food, such as fried chicken, biscuits, and gravy. Don't forget to sample the local fruits and vegetables, which are often featured in seasonal dishes.
